In various industries, the transportation and storage of hazardous materials and flammable substances demand specialized containers that can guarantee safety. These containers, known as explosion-proof containers, play a vital role in minimizing the risks associated with the handling of dangerous goods.
Compliance is critical to ensuring that explosion-proof containers fulfill their role in the safe handling of hazardous materials.
